血红素氧合酶-2在新生大鼠延髓的表达及意义
Expression and significance of heme oxygenase-2 in the medulla oblongata of newborn rats
【摘要】 目的探讨产生内源性一氧化碳(carbon monoxide,CO)的关键酶血红素氧合酶-2(heme oxygenase-2,HO-2)在新生大鼠延髓的表达及意义。方法采用新生Sprague-Dawley大鼠,行石蜡切片,分别进行HE染色和免疫组织化学染色(SP法),观察新生大鼠延髓神经核团的分布和不同神经核团中神经元的形态,以及新生大鼠延髓是否存在HO-2阳性神经元和阳性神经元的分布情况。结果在舌下神经核、疑核、巨细胞网状核、面神经核等部位均可见HO-2阳性神经元。结论 HO-2阳性神经元存在于新生大鼠延髓呼吸相关神经核团,提示内源性CO可能参与中枢性呼吸活动的调节。
【Abstract】 Objective To test the expression and significance of heme oxygenase-2(HO-2),a key enzyme of synthesizing carbon monoxide(CO),in the medulla oblongata of newborn rats.Methods The experiments were carried out on the medullary slices of newborn Sprague-Dawley rats with paraffin section,the distribution of nuclei and the morphology of neurons in the medulla oblongata of newborn rats were observed with HE staining,the expression of HO-2 in the medulla oblongata of newborn rats was investigated with the immunohistochemical staining.Results HO-2-positive immunoreactive neurons could be observed in hypoglossal nucleus,ambiguous nucleus,gigantocellular reticular nucleus and facial nucleus in the medulla oblongata of newborn rats.Conclusion HO-2-positive immunoreactive neurons exist in the medullary respiratory related nuclei of newborn rats,which suggests that endogenous CO may be involved in the regulation of central respiratory activity.
